Recently, Coachella Day Club announced the full lineup for its return to Palm Springs April 13-15 and 20-22, with a who’s who billing of some of the scene’s most iconic acts. These daytime weekenders will offer nothing less than the ultimate pre-festival experience for Southern California’s party-elite at The Hilton Palm Springs, all in preparation of the nation's largest multi-weekend festival, Coachella.
As we noted a few weeks ago, Day Club is offering a veritable cornucopia of impressive electronic acts, such as Justin Martin, AC Slater, Chris Liebing, Joseph Capriati, ODESZA , Jai Wolf, and last but not least, Illenium. But for our money, no artist listed as us more excited for daytime poolside vibes than future-bass maestro, Said The Sky.
As one of the front runners of the Future Bass movement currently dominating bass music, Said The Sky has produced some of the most iconic, gorgeous tracks of the genre.
